Transaction 56a5592eae15670b647b80585b98bbc2d54b68c593282438601ccd80b364a8bb

527 Input
2 Outputs
  • 56a5592eae15670b647b80585b98bbc2d54b68c593282438601ccd80b364a8bb:0
  • value  35942
    address  3CxSc6ZLkSakj3nr82E5faYrhS8whn3gRb
  • 56a5592eae15670b647b80585b98bbc2d54b68c593282438601ccd80b364a8bb:1
  • value  61303012
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s